editEtymology
editClipping of de cheal, from de (“from”) + cheal (“lack”).
Preposition
editcheal (plus genitive, triggers no mutation)
Particle
editcheal (followed by a negative interrogative particle nach or nár)
- expresses surprise in questions or rhetorical questions
- Cheal nach bhfuil a fhois agat é?
- Don't you know that!?
